Types of support available
In Covington, there are various types of support available for those experiencing domestic violence. Consider the following resources:
- Lawyers: Legal professionals who specialize in domestic violence cases can provide guidance and representation.
- Therapists: Mental health professionals trained in trauma-informed care can help survivors process their experiences.
- Shelters: Safe spaces that offer temporary housing and support services for those fleeing abusive situations.
- Hotlines: Confidential phone services that provide immediate support and resources.
- Legal aid: Organizations that offer free or low-cost legal assistance to help navigate legal challenges.

Safety planning basics
Creating a safety plan is an essential step for anyone experiencing domestic violence. Here are some basics to consider:
- Identify safe places you can go in an emergency.
- Keep important documents and essentials in a safe location.
- Establish a code word with trusted friends or family to signal for help.
- Plan how you will leave your home safely if needed.
